    So it's very small shop so it's more along the lines of a carryout situation but there are about six booths there if you do want to have a seat. You come to the front and order at the counter. They were cool and brought our food to us. Chef came around and talked to us for a few too. Hummus was great. Cheese sticks were okay. The steak shawarma was huge and super flavorful. The meat was mad tender and actually went well with the hummus too. The chicken shawarma fries were pretty good. Nothing was topping the steak shawarma though. Got some extra garlic sauce and it was just right! 10 out of 10, would recommend.

    Everything we ordered was exceptional- Completely unexpected for this little spot in a shopping plaza Chicken shawarma can be a wrap, over rice, over hummus, etc. the hummus is smooth as silk- creamy and perfect. Don't leave without the shawarma fries- no pic can explain it although I'll post one. Everything good about the chicken shawarma over fries with lots of cheese- it's a fabulous invention, lol! We also had the rice salad- very nice and not overly dressed. All comes with pita The young woman at the register is extremely friendly and all was ready before expected pick up time.

    The Beirock Sandwich is amazing. It's a special sandwich they offer on the menu with a special sauce. Wow. I'll definitely be back for the sandwich. The tabbouli I was not so fond of. Very clean place and the staff were very friendly. The chicken Fattoush here is probably one of the best salads I ever had. It was so refreshing and tasty. I love that they include different types of peppers inside and radish. True Lebanese salad. The chicken was cooked to perfection and seasoned perfectly. The garlic sauce is also amazing. This will definitely be my lunch spot from now on.
